Depends on if you're talking on a hole to hole eye-ball basis or when I get on the LM and watch the data. I know that when I'm hitting it well my Launch Angle is 12°+

I probably hit the majority of my shots in the 12° range but when I get above that my distance is outstanding. However with my swing tendencies, I can get my AoA a little too close to zero with the driver and then my launch angle is around 10° which is a little too low to max out distance
